Biographical note
Don Bondi is a dancer based in Los Angeles. A USC graduate, he was a lead dancer with the Gloria Newman and Bella Lewitzky
dance companies, a choreographer, and a lecturer in dance and theatre at USC in the 1970s. In 2012 he donated his collection
of books on dance to USC Libraries. These programs were part of that donation.
